Learner's Mistake Ten
A Small Mixup
|
One student said this in a restaurant:
"Waiter, could you bring me some kidnaps, please?"
Explanation: Sometimes when we learn many words we confuse the ones that have similar sounds. In
this case, the student certainly wanted to ask for NAP - KINS. The word "kidnap" is a verb which means to take
a person, often a child, and then ask their family for money in exchange for the person's safe return.
